From Incandescent To Smart: A Brief History Of Lighting Technology

  • Lighting technology has come a long way over the years, transforming from the traditional incandescent bulbs to the modern and innovative smart lighting solutions we have today. This evolution in lighting technology has revolutionized the way we illuminate our spaces, offering numerous benefits in terms of energy efficiency, cost savings, and convenience.
  • Let’s take a closer look at the journey from incandescent to smart lighting:
  • Incandescent Bulbs:
  • Incandescent bulbs were the primary source of lighting for many years. These bulbs work by passing an electric current through a filament, which glows and produces light.
  • Although widely used, incandescent bulbs were not energy-efficient, as a significant amount of energy was lost as heat. They also had a relatively short lifespan.
  • Compact Fluorescent Lamps (CFLs):
  • CFLs were introduced as a more energy-efficient alternative to incandescent bulbs. They use less energy and last significantly longer, making them a popular choice for homeowners.
  • However, CFLs contain small amounts of mercury, posing a potential environmental hazard if not properly disposed of.
  • Light-Emitting Diodes (LEDs):
  • LED technology revolutionized the lighting industry with its energy efficiency, longevity, and versatility. LEDs consume up to 80% less energy than incandescent bulbs and last much longer.
  • LEDs also offer flexibility in terms of color temperature and dimming options, allowing users to customize their lighting experience.

Iot-Enabled Sensors And Their Role In Optimizing Lighting Settings

Sensors play a crucial role in IoT-enabled smart lighting systems. These sensors act as the eyes and ears of the lighting system, gathering data to optimize lighting settings. Here’s how IoT-enabled sensors contribute to optimizing lighting settings:

  • Occupancy sensors: IoT-enabled lighting systems use occupancy sensors to detect the presence or absence of people in a room. These sensors can quickly identify when a room is unoccupied and automatically turn off the lights, reducing unnecessary energy consumption.
  • Light sensors: Light sensors, also known as ambient light sensors, measure the amount of natural light in a space. By continuously monitoring natural light levels, IoT-enabled lighting systems can adjust artificial lighting accordingly, maintaining optimal brightness levels and reducing energy waste.
  • Motion sensors: Motion sensors are another essential component of IoT-enabled lighting systems. These sensors detect movement within a room and can automatically turn on the lights when someone enters the space. Motion sensors ensure that lighting is available when needed, promoting safety and convenience.
  • Temperature and humidity sensors: Some IoT-enabled lighting systems incorporate temperature and humidity sensors. These sensors can adjust lighting settings based on the environmental conditions, optimizing energy usage and providing comfort.
  • Proximity sensors: Proximity sensors are used in specific applications, such as outdoor lighting or security lighting. These sensors can detect the proximity of moving objects and trigger lighting accordingly, ensuring effective illumination and enhancing security measures.

The Benefits Of Led Technology In Terms Of Efficiency And Versatility

LEDs offer numerous advantages over traditional lighting options, making them the preferred choice for smart lighting applications. Here are some notable benefits of LED technology:

  • Energy efficiency: LED lights consume significantly less energy compared to traditional incandescent or fluorescent bulbs. They convert a higher percentage of electricity into light, minimizing wastage and reducing energy costs.
  • Long lifespan: LED lights have an impressive lifespan, lasting up to 25 times longer than incandescent bulbs. This longevity ensures less frequent replacements, decreased maintenance costs, and reduced environmental impact.
  • Versatility: LED technology allows for versatile lighting options, with the ability to produce different colors, color temperatures, and dimming capabilities. This flexibility enables users to create customized lighting environments to suit specific needs and moods.
  • Instantaneous lighting: Unlike some other lighting technologies, LEDs provide instant illumination when turned on. There is no warm-up time required, ensuring immediate brightness and convenience.

Understanding The Importance Of Light On Human Health And Well-Being

Light plays a crucial role in influencing our overall health and well-being. The advancements in smart lighting technology have enabled us to harness the power of light to enhance our daily lives. Here are key points to understand:

  • Light affects our circadian rhythm, which regulates our sleep-wake cycle and various physiological processes.
  • Exposure to natural light during the day helps keep our circadian rhythm in sync.
  • Insufficient exposure to natural light can disrupt our circadian rhythm, leading to sleep disorders, mood swings, and decreased cognitive performance.

Tunable White Lighting And Its Impact On Circadian Rhythm

Tunable white lighting is a smart lighting solution that allows users to adjust the color temperature and intensity of light according to their preferences and needs. It mimics natural light and positively impacts our circadian rhythm. Key points to know about tunable white lighting:

  • By mimicking the natural progression of sunlight throughout the day, tunable white lighting promotes better sleep quality, mood regulation, and overall well-being.
  • Tuning the color temperature to warmer tones during evening hours helps signal our body to wind down and prepare for a restful sleep.
  • In the morning, cooler and brighter tones can help energize us and enhance productivity.
